"The article explores the current state of quantum computing and its potential impact on Bitcoin, including the threat to mining and transaction signatures. It also discusses the need for a migration to quantum-safe signatures and the challenges involved in implementing this change. The article highlights the importance of staying informed about advances in quantum computing and cryptography and the need for thoughtful and deliberate work to ensure Bitcoin's long-term security in a post-quantum world."
